- Build a basic deployment workflow for Bicep infrastructure as code templates by using Azure DevOps and GitHub Actions.
After completing this module, you'll be able to:
- Automate Bicep deployments by using a workflow in GitHub Actions.
- Set up a workload identity to authenticate a workflow to Azure.
- Select an appropriate workflow trigger and set of tasks for a Bicep deployment.
